Output 38c80d57fcebaa819ddf749fedbd3de4bcd7dca2007594295e1e1e97c22bd3ec:27

value
8720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b14ab044893733b3abe6cd86f91ea091f42bfe08 OP_EQUAL
address
3HrSzwzGiTe9tdpqfSd5weJTn7V64bwVZi
transaction
38c80d57fcebaa819ddf749fedbd3de4bcd7dca2007594295e1e1e97c22bd3ec
spent
true